The current generation of beautiful creative nail designs is made much easier by products such as Crackle Nail Polish (The OPI Katy Perry line of polish for example).  This new nail polish is one of the hottest trends on the market right now – and is something you can easily do at home, and it is fairly quick as well!

Don’t have art skills? Worried about how to get a unique and creative  look on each of your nails, yet not so unique that they don’t look like they belong on the same hands? Using Crackle Nail polish, you essentially paint your nails with a base coat of polish [say you use black nail polish], and then apply a special crackle polish [i.e. like China Glaze Crackle Collection] in a contrasting or complimentary color on top. As the crackle polish dries, it creates a shattered look to your nails, allowing the base color polish to show through the cracks. Because each application on each nail dries differently, you have different “crack” patterns on each nail – yet because it is the same basic nail design and same colors, it still looks like a matched set of fingers!

Using Colors with Crackle Polish for Creative Nails

So not only is the effect of the polish pretty cool, you can have almost an infinite variety of easy creative and cute nail designs by simply choosing different base colors and then different crackle polish colors on top. How cute your nails will look is dependent in large part on the combination of colors you choose. The base coat of nail polish can be any brand of nail polish and any color [although of course it should be one you've used before and know how durable it is]. China Glaze makes a nice Crushed Candy color in the crackle collection. This one is fun to do over a pure white base coat, or for a glaring, bold design you can even do over a red base polish.

OPI Nail Polish Brands recently released a couple of way fun colors – OPI White Shatter and OPI Red Shatter Crackle Polishes. These are inspired from the French Open and Serena Williams and are new in 2011. They also have a gold shatter polish – even with just these three colors you can imagine the combinations to try with different base coat colors! The funny, little known fact is that Covergirl actually released a crackle nail product back sometime in the 80′s or 90′s – however, back then the trend didn’t catch fire like it has today, and the polish resulted in different size crackles [and durability] at the time.
